Abstract

The development of financial technology has encouraged the emergence of various innovations in digital payment systems, one of which is the GoPay digital wallet. This service provides convenience for users in conducting transactions quickly, practically, and efficiently. This study aims to analyze the effect of perceived usefulness, perceived ease of use, trust, and enjoyment on the intention to use GoPay. This research employs a quantitative approach using a survey method. The population consists of students who use GoPay, with a sample of 150 respondents selected through purposive sampling technique. Data were collected through questionnaires and analyzed using multiple linear regression with the assistance of SPSS software. The results indicate that perceived usefulness and perceived ease of use do not have a significant effect on the intention to use GoPay. In contrast, trust and enjoyment have a positive and significant effect on the intention to use GoPay. These findings suggest that users’ trust in system security and reliability, as well as an enjoyable user experience, are key factors in encouraging the use of digital wallet services. Furthermore, this study provides practical implications for service providers in designing marketing strategies and developing features that prioritize trust and overall user experience.
